Product Description

By entering your model number, you can make sure that this fits.
Exterior material that is both heavy-duty and water-resistant.
For your lens, it provides excellent protection and shock absorption.
Lens cap, body cap, and other small accessories can be stored in the mesh pocket on the inside of the lid.
The inner dimensions of the DLP-7 are 124*310mm.
Rear double touch belt loop, two webbed eyelet loops for a shoulder strap, and two D-rings for a shoulder strap are all available as carrying options.

It's a great way to keep your lenses safe
5/5

This lens case does an excellent job of protecting my Nikon 200-mm lens. The lens is 500mm. The case is well-padded, with enough space inside to keep the lens ring mount and hood attached. I like how it comes with a carrying strap; it makes it easier to carry, and the velcro strap on the case is useful for attaching it to a backpack or hip belt; the case is well-made and appears to be quite durable. I haven't done any water testing yet. It doesn't appear to be resistant to water yet, but in light rain or foggy conditions, it appears to shed the water. Overall, I'm pleased with the lens case because it protects the lens far better than the Nikon lens bag.
